Sentence examples for achieving degradation from inspiring English sources

The phrase "achieving degradation"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ts discussing processes or outcomes that result in a decline in quality, performance, or condition.
Example: "The constant exposure to harsh chemicals is achieving degradation in the material's integrity over time."
Alternatives: "causing deterioration" or "resulting in decline".
